To better equip each child of God and to bring Him the glory, each is given a gift(s) to serve the Saviour better.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>These gifts are not the gifts the early church had before they had the entire Word of God. The seven gifts found in Romans 12:6-8 are necessary to accomplish the work of God in today\u2019s world. They include the gifts of: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\"><li>Prophecy. This is not the same ability prophets and early disciples had. We have the entire plan of God in His written, preserved Word of God. We do not need to foretell the future as they did in Old Testament days.<br><br>This gift of prophecy is taking the Word of God and helping others understand it better. In his 1828 dictionary, Noah Webster defines the gift as the ability \u201cto preach; to instruct in religious doctrines; to interpret or explain Scripture or religious subjects.\u2026\u201d<\/li><\/ul>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\"><li>Ministry. This God-given gift gives a great burden to a Christian to meet the needs of others.<\/li><li>Teaching. This is a gift that allows one to help others better understand the things of God.<\/li><li>Exhorting. This important gift helps one to be an encourager to others \u2014 a most needed gift, especially among God\u2019s people.<\/li><li>Giving. This gift gives one the burden to meet others&#8217; needs by their giving \u2014 giving of things and themselves.<\/li><li>Ruling. This gift allows one to be a leader. Too many think they have it, but few have the God-given ability to lead God\u2019s people.<\/li><li>Mercy. This gift gives one the heart to have understanding, patience, and kindness with others.<\/li><\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>If you are a child of God, God does not plan for you just to sit. He desires you serve Him and help others.
